In this episode of A Catholic Journey, I sit down with Monica Brown to talk about what it was like to lose her father to suicide at age 11—and how that grief shaped the rest of her life.
We explore the impact of childhood trauma, the silence around mental illness, and the ways Monica has found healing through faith, therapy, art, and community. Whether you're carrying grief yourself or want to better support someone who is, this episode holds space for honesty, hope, and healing.
🎧 What You’ll Hear in This Episode:
What it’s like to lose a parent to suicide at a young age
The pressure to “be okay” and how trauma shapes identity
How faith, creativity, and movement can help us carry grief
